The beaches in Guayabitos, Nayarit are truly enchanting with their stunning gold sand and calm waves. February is an ideal time to visit as the weather is pleasant with temperatures around 18 degrees and low humidity. The mornings are warm, the days are sunny, and the afternoons are refreshingly cool, making it unnecessary to use fans or air conditioning. This unique climate is perfect for taking leisurely walks along the shoreline.
The shoreline was immaculately pristine, with an abundance of merchants offering their wares. If you venture fifteen minutes beyond the shoreline's edge, you'll discover a secluded cove that is equally as charming. The trek is undoubtedly worth it, as it is less crowded and free of any vendors.
